What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an AMD Design Eng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as an AMD Design Engineer, you need a strong background in electrical or computer engineering, digital logic design, and experience with hardware description languages like Verilog or VHDL, typically supported by a relevant degree. Familiarity with industry-standard EDA tools (such as Synopsys, Cadence, or Mentor Graphics), simulation environments, and possibly certifications in FPGA or ASIC design are important. Analytical thinking, problem-solving, teamwork, and effective communication are vital soft skills for collaborating on complex design projects. These skills ensure the successful development of high-performance, reliable semiconductor products in a competitive and fast-paced industry.

What are some common challenges an AMD Design Engineer may face when working on complex chip architectures?

As an AMD Design Engineer, one of the most common challenges is managing the intricate balance between performance, power consumption, and area constraints in advanced chip designs. You'll frequently collaborate with cross-functional teams, including verification, physical design, and firmware engineers, to ensure that your designs meet rigorous specifications and timelines. Debugging issues that arise during simulation or silicon validation can be complex and may require creative problem-solving and a deep understanding of both hardware and software interactions. Staying updated with evolving EDA tools and manufacturing technologies is also essential to maintain efficiency and design quality.

What is an AMD Design Engineer?

An AMD Design Engineer is a professional who works at Advanced Micro Devices (AMD) and is responsible for designing, developing, and verifying semiconductor products such as microprocessors, graphics processing units (GPUs), and other integrated circuits. They typically use specialized software tools to create and test hardware architectures and ensure performance, reliability, and power efficiency. Their role involves collaborating with cross-functional teams, troubleshooting design issues, and contributing to the advancement of AMD's technology. This position requires a strong background in electrical engineering, computer architecture, and hardware design.

THE ROLE:
As a Principal CAD PCB Physical Design Engineer in the Network Technology Solutions Group, NTSG, you will be responsible for the PCB physical design and the technology development for AMD NTSG products in this expanding and strategic market for AMD. To accomplish this, you will need to interact with other key engineering teams such as silicon design, board design, signal/power integrity, and manufacturing.
THE PERSON:
As the Principal CAD PCB Physical Design Engineer, you will lead the design and development of AMD NTSG next-generation networking and server products. This is a senior-level, hands-on technical leadership role, ideal for someone who thrives at the intersection of PCB physical design and cross-functional collaboration.
KEY RESPONSBILITIES:
  • PCB physical design for high-speed and high-power boards from initial concept to mass production
  • Optimize component placement, high-speed signal routing, critical power plane
  • Create design constraints based on the requirements of Hardware Design engineers, Signal/Power-Integrity engineers, Mechanical/Thermal engineers
  • Ensure that complex system layouts meet electrical and mechanical/thermal specifications
  • Adapt designs to fit component availability or manufacturing limitations
  • Resolve any issue related to PCB physical design and ensure a smooth transition from design to production
  • Generate comprehensive manufacturing and assembly packages such as Gerber, ODB
  • Building strong relationships with both engineers and manufacturers to reduce the risk of redesigning
  • Collaborate with cross-functional teams to drive product development while keeping projects on schedule and within scope.
  • Stay at the forefront of PCB physical design innovations and technologies to ensure AMD leadership in the industry

PREFERRED QUALIFICATIONS:
  • Extensive experience on PCB physical design for high-speed/high-power systems
  • Strong background in electronic fundamentals
  • Strong expertise in PCB design software such as Cadence Allegro
  • Deep knowledge on different types of layers such as copper, silkscreen, solder mask, and different types of component models such as symbol, footprint
  • Basic knowledge of mechanical, thermal, signal integrity, power integrity
  • Familiarity with PCB manufacturing processes and standards
  • Hands-on experience of balancing the technical requirements from hardware engineers and the practical constraints set by manufacturers
  • Excellent problem-solving and cross-functional collaboration skills

ACADEMIC CREDENTIALS:
Bachelor or Master degree of Electrical Engineering, Computer Engineering, or related field
